Seeking Justice and Resolution

Civil litigation offers a structured pathway to resolve disputes and seek justice within the legal system. When negotiations fail, this process allows individuals and businesses to present their case before an impartial court, ensuring that all parties have a fair opportunity to be heard. Through civil litigation, plaintiffs can pursue compensation for damages, enforce contracts, or protect their rights, while defendants can contest claims and present their side of the story. This formal legal process provides a framework for addressing complex issues, gathering evidence, and ultimately reaching a binding resolution. Whether you’re dealing with a breach of contract, property dispute, or personal injury claim, civil litigation can be a powerful tool to assert your rights and seek appropriate remedies.

Uncovering the Truth Through Discovery

One of the most valuable aspects of civil litigation is the discovery process, which allows parties to gather crucial information and evidence to support their case. This phase involves various tools such as depositions, interrogatories, and document requests, enabling litigants to uncover facts that might otherwise remain hidden. Through discovery, you can gain access to important documents, witness statements, and expert opinions that can significantly strengthen your position. This comprehensive fact-finding process not only helps build a stronger case but also often leads to a clearer understanding of the dispute, potentially paving the way for settlement negotiations or a more focused trial strategy. The power of discovery in civil litigation can level the playing field, especially when one party has access to more information than the other.

Achieving Closure and Setting Precedents

Civil litigation provides a definitive means of resolving disputes and achieving closure. Whether through a court judgment or a negotiated settlement, the process typically results in a final, enforceable decision. This outcome not only addresses the immediate conflict but also offers clarity and guidance for future interactions. In some cases, civil litigation can even set important legal precedents, influencing how similar disputes are handled in the future. This aspect of civil litigation can be particularly valuable for businesses seeking to clarify legal gray areas or establish industry standards. By pursuing or defending a civil case, you have the opportunity to not only resolve your current issue but potentially shape the legal landscape in your field.

When You Might Need an Attorney for Civil Litigation

Civil litigation can arise in various situations, often when disputes between individuals, businesses, or organizations cannot be resolved through negotiation or alternative dispute resolution methods. You might need civil litigation when facing contract disputes, property disagreements, employment issues, or personal injury claims. For instance, if a business partner breaches a contract, a landlord violates lease terms, or a company infringes on your intellectual property rights, civil litigation may be necessary to protect your interests and seek appropriate remedies. Additionally, civil litigation can be crucial in cases of professional malpractice, such as medical negligence or legal misconduct, where seeking compensation for damages is essential.
